“Held In Darkness” a tribute surrounding the shooting at our high school experienced on Jan 5, 2011 @ MSHS.
Dedicated to the memory of our administrator Dr. Victoria Kaspar and the shooter, Robert Butler who arrived as a transfer student only one month earlier.
Our building was on lock-down for over 2 hours, I was with a group of 22 amazing drawing students, huddled on the floor, in the dark, no radio, no TV.
It was a day we will never forget.
We are trying to heal.
